NYK and Geogas hand over another LNG newbuild to TotalEnergies

A joint venture consisting of NYK and Geogas LNG has delivered another newbuild LNG carrier to French energy giant TotalEnergies.

South Korea’s Samsung Heavy Industries handed over the 174,000-cbm LNG Endurance owned by France LNG Shipping and chartered by TotalEnergies Gas & Power on Wednesday, according to a statement by NYK.

The new vessel LNG Endurance features GTT’s Mark III Flex cargo containment system and WinGD’s X-DF engines.

The 293 meters long LNG carrier joins other two sister vessels LNG Endeavour and LNG Enterprise, both delivered in October and on long-term charter with TotalEnergies, NYK said.

This batch of LNG carriers also includes LNG Adventure delivered earlier this year.

The JV also took delivery of Elisa Laurus in May last year but this vessel serves EDF under a long-term charter.

French vessel manager Gazocean, owned by NYK and Geogas LNG, manages all of these vessels.

Gazocean previously said that another LNG carrier would join this fleet in the first quarter of 2022.
